Key Insights
- ✋ Rough-Skinned Newts can be found in mountain lakes, even at high altitudes.
- 🇺🇸 The Rough-Skinned Newt is one of the most toxic amphibians in the United States.
- 🧡 They have bright orange coloration to warn potential predators of their toxicity.
- 🗺️ Adult Rough-Skinned Newts are semi-terrestrial and can travel long distances over land.
- 🧑🏭 Their flat tail acts as a rudder and helps them swim efficiently.
- ❓ Rough-Skinned Newts are well-camouflaged in their natural habitat.
- 😃 They have big eyes that sit on top of their skulls.

Questions & Answers
Q: Why are amphibians not typically found at high altitudes?
Amphibians require moist environments to survive, and higher elevations tend to be drier, making them less suitable habitats for amphibians.
Q: How toxic is the Rough-Skinned Newt?
The Rough-Skinned Newt is one of the most toxic amphibians in the United States. Ingesting it can be fatal for predators like raccoons or foxes.
Q: Can the Rough-Skinned Newt survive on land?
While they start their early stages as aquatic larvae, adult Rough-Skinned Newts are semi-terrestrial. They spend the majority of their time in water but can travel over land to find new bodies of water.
Q: Why do Rough-Skinned Newts have webbed feet?
Rough-Skinned Newts do not have webbed feet. They have four toes on the front and five toes on the back, which allow them to walk on land and swim efficiently in water.
